Rutgers new study now enforces the idea that caffeine protects against certain types of skin cancers at the molecular level by stopping ATR. ATR is a protein enzyme in the skin. Researcher's theory which is founded upon their knowledge obtain by studying mice. That putting caffeine directly onto the skin may aide in prevention of damaging UV light from causing skin cancer.

Research in the past has demonstrated that mice who were fed caffeinated water and exposed to lamps which produced UVB radiation which damages the DNA in their skin cells where able to eliminate a greater percentage of their seriously damaged cells which had decreased the risk of cells becoming cancerous.

Dr. Allan Conney, PhD, Director of the Susan Lehman Cullman Laboratory for Cancer Research stated it is known that coffee drinking is linked with a reduced risk of non-melanoma skin cancer, now there needs to be studies to conclude whether or not topical caffeine stops sunlight induced skin cancer.

For this study, Rutgers researchers in association with researchers from the University of Washington, genetically modified and decreased ATR in one group of mice instead of using caffeinated water to hinder ATR. There findings had shown that genetically modified mice developed tumors slower in comparison to unmodified mice and had 69% less tumors in comparison to regular mice and also developed four times less invasive tumors.

However, the study also did find that when both groups of mice had been exposed to recurrent ultraviolet rays for an ongoing length of time, tumor development occurred in both groups of mice.

Sunlight induced skin cancer is the most frequent cancer in the United States according to the National Cancer Institute. Each year there are more than one million new cases. Even though there is numerous human epidemiologic studies associating caffeinated drink intake with remarked decrease in several types of cancer among them skin cancer. It still remains unknown how and why coffee guards against the cancer.

According to Dr. Conney, could become the weapon in guarding the skin since it prevents ATR and it also performs as a sunscreen and directly consumes UV damaging light.

Among the wonders of coffee Bristol University researchers had discovered that a cup of caffeinated coffee is a must for the working woman. It helps in raising performance levels in high pressure environments.

At Harvard School of Public Health, Dr. Frank Hu, not only made the link between coffee drinking and decreased risk of diabetes. He found that women who consumed one or more cups of coffee each day had shown to have a decreased risk for stroke.

Researchers from Harvard also had found that men who consume coffee regularly have a greater decreased risk for the development of a more aggressive form of prostate cancer. Coffee has been associated to decreasing the risk for certain types of breast cancer.
